Everyone will tell you to pre-register and you should if you are going it is only $25 right now and it is like $45 at the door. Also you cant go to preview night(where they show you previews of all the new releases) if you dont pre-register.Also, check out the Tokyopop booth they usually have free preview books there if you want to see whats new(some of the other manga publishers have these too, like KOCCA). Advice to the first time Comic Ccon attendee...
- DO NOT buy con food .. it'll be like, $13 for a crap burger and water... there's a bunch of great food across the street in the Gaslamp District.
- Use the exhibit hall map/list. It's near impossible to find the amller booths without referring to their numbers.
- Prepare yourself for a lot of people... some who haven't showered. And it gets kinda warm in that convention hall. ^^; (I think attendance last year topped 100,000?)
